What Are Transmission Problems?
Definition and Role of the Transmission
Your car's transmission is a vital component, acting because the bridge between your engine's power and the wheels. It manages the engine's rotational pace, permitting you to smoothly accelerate, decelerate, and navigate completely different terrains. Without a properly functioning transmission, your car merely wouldn't transfer effectively, or in any respect. Suppose of it like a gearbox in a bicycle; it allows you to change gears to go well with different speeds and gradients. In automobiles, this can be a much more complex system, handling far larger power and requiring precise synchronization.
Common Indicators Indicating Transmission Issues
Several warning signs can indicate hassle with your vehicle's transmission. These issues can vary from minor inconveniences to major mechanical failures. Ignoring these indicators can result in significant repair prices and even safety hazards. It's always higher to handle a potential transmission problem early on earlier than it escalates. Frequent preliminary symptoms can embody a slipping sensation throughout acceleration, problem shifting gears, or uncommon noises emanating from the transmission space. A burning scent from beneath the hood also can recommend transmission fluid is overheating and possibly burning.
Common Causes of Transmission Problems
Low or Contaminated Transmission Fluid
Transmission fluid serves because the lifeblood of your automated transmission, lubricating and cooling inner parts. Low fluid ranges, because of leaks or improper maintenance, may cause friction, overheating, and premature put on. Contaminated fluid, containing particles or particles, can equally injury delicate internal parts. Regularly checking your transmission fluid degree and situation is crucial preventive maintenance, simply carried out with the assistance of your owner's handbook and a easy dipstick check. Wear and Tear of Transmission Components
Over time, like all mechanical Read Full Article system, transmissions expertise put on and tear. This is especially true for older vehicles or those subjected to heavy use or harsh driving situations. Elements like clutches, bands, and gears can wear down, resulting in decreased performance and eventual failure. Common maintenance and cautious driving might help delay the life of your transmission, but ultimately, some components will want alternative. This is a pure course of that cannot be entirely averted, though correct maintenance can definitely prolong its lifespan.
Faulty Transmission Solenoids or Sensors
Modern transmissions rely heavily on electronic controls, including solenoids and sensors. These elements regulate fluid circulate and shift timing. Malfunctions in these digital components can result in irregular shifting, harsh engagement, or full transmission failure. Mechanical Failures and Internal Damage
Sometimes, inside elements inside the transmission could fail because of manufacturing defects, excessive wear, or injury from low fluid levels or contamination. This can range from damaged gears to damaged planetary units, requiring intensive repairs or a whole transmission replacement. Recognizing the signs early, corresponding to unusual grinding or knocking noises, is important for minimizing the extent of damage.
External Elements like Overheating or Poor Maintenance
Overheating is a significant enemy of computerized transmissions. Prolonged operation underneath heavy loads, towing, or driving in excessive heat can result in vital damage. Neglecting routine maintenance, such as rare fluid modifications, can also contribute to untimely failure. Recognizing the Signs of Transmission Problems
Slipping Gears and Erratic Shifting
A frequent symptom is the feeling that your transmission is slipping or not partaking properly. Gears may not have interaction easily, or the car would possibly rev unexpectedly without corresponding acceleration. This can be a delicate signal at first but will worsen over time if left unaddressed.
Delayed Engagement or Problem Starting
If your car hesitates earlier than partaking into gear, or if there's issue getting the car to maneuver from a standstill, your transmission might be struggling. This delay could be extra pronounced in chilly weather, but if it is a consistent problem, skilled assistance is advisable.
Unusual Noises (Grinding, Whining)
Grinding, whining, or humming noises coming from the transmission area point out potential points. These noises often signify metal-on-metal contact or broken components throughout the transmission. They are often a transparent indication that a problem needs instant attention.
Fluid Leaks or Burning Smell
Leaking transmission fluid is a major problem. It can result in low fluid ranges and injury to inside elements. A distinctive burning odor, usually accompanied by smoke, suggests overheating and likely fluid degradation. These point out a important scenario needing urgent consideration.
Dashboard Warning Lights
Modern automobiles often have transmission warning lights on the dashboard. These ought to never be ignored. If a warning gentle illuminates, it’s a important sign that something is mistaken and desires quick attention to forestall further harm.
Diagnosing Transmission Issues
Visual Inspection and Fluid Checks
A visible inspection can sometimes reveal external leaks or injury. Checking the transmission fluid degree and condition (color, scent, clarity) is an easy but important first step. Low fluid, burnt fluid or uncommon particles indicate internal problems.
Use of Diagnostic Instruments (OBD-II Scanners)
OBD-II scanners can read diagnostic bother codes (DTCs) saved inside the car's computer system. These codes can present useful insights into the specific nature of the transmission issue. Many auto elements shops offer OBD-II scanner leases.

Preventive Measures and Maintenance Tips
Regular Transmission Fluid Changes
Following the manufacturer's recommended schedule for transmission fluid and filter modifications is crucial for preventing premature put on and tear. Using the right sort and quantity of fluid can also be important.
Monitoring for Early Symptoms
Pay shut consideration to how your automobile shifts and listen for any unusual noises. Early detection of problems can prevent cash and stop main repairs down the road.
Proper Driving Habits to Reduce Stress
Avoid aggressive driving habits, similar to fast acceleration and harsh braking. These actions put undue stress on the transmission. Clean driving habits will delay transmission health.

When to Repair or Replace the Transmission
Assessing the Severity of the Problem
The severity of the issue will determine whether repair or alternative is important. Minor issues might only require fluid adjustments or solenoid replacements. Major inner harm typically necessitates a whole rebuild or substitute.
Cost-Benefit Evaluation of Repairs vs. Replacement
Weigh the worth of repairs towards the price of a replacement transmission. Sometimes, a rebuild or substitute may be cheaper than intensive repairs, particularly for older automobiles.
